ZIP 49816 and ZIP 49820 are ZIP Code areas in Michigan.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 49816 has the higher population (720 vs 180 in ZIP 49820). ZIP 49816 has the higher median household income ($74,583 vs $58,958 in ZIP 49820). ZIP 49816 has the higher median home value ($174,100 vs $105,400 in ZIP 49820).
